Where is 5 Alcides Avenue located within Hobart?
The address is in the suburb of Lenah Valley, situated in the foothills of Mount Wellington. It lies west of Hobart’s CBD, between Mount Stuart, New Town and the City of Glenorchy.
Which parks are located close to the home?
John Turnbull Park is about 0.4 km away, providing open space and recreation. Other nearby green areas include Glenrose Park (≈0.7 km) and Ancanthe Park (≈1 km).
What cultural attractions are nearby?
The Lady Franklin Gallery, an art museum, is only 0.3 km from the property. It showcases local history and exhibitions within a historic Greek‑revival building.
Which main roads provide access to the neighborhood?
Key arterial routes such as Augusta Road, Creek Road, Lenah Valley Road and Girrabong Road serve the area. These roads connect the suburb to surrounding districts and the city centre.
